

This early Apple mouse prototype was built to test the viability of the optical-mechanical design Hovey-Kelley engineers produced. From an engineering point of view, this was one of most technically challenging parts of the project: the number of mouse buttons, and the ergonomics of the design, were debated more intensively, but neither presented the kinds of mechanical challenges involved in the work represented here.

An early prototype with a simple cover. Note that it has no buttons.
